Gibbs, Elmer F., Feb. 9, 1923 - no date cut; Norma J., 24 July, 1926 - no date cut (single stones). Elmer F. Gibbs was the son of Floyd Marshall Gibbs and Emily Genevieve Vass (3-23-04).

Gibbs, Harold A., Nov. 19, 1914 - June 22, 1996; Alice C., Apr 25, 1918 - no date cut; Earl M., May 14, 1922 - no date cut; Lois E., Mar. 3, 1928 - no date cut (large single stone). Four individual stones: Father, Harold A. Gibbs, 1914 - 1996; Mother, Alice C. Gibbs, 1918 - no date cut; Father, Earl M. Gibbs, 1922 - no date cut; Mother, Lois E. Gibbs, 1928 - no date cut. Reverse side of stone is Tuttle/Allen family. Harold Albertson Gibbs and Earl Milton Gibbs were brothers. They were the sons of Milton Clifford Gibbs and Lillian Mae Albertson. Harold married Alice C. Smith and Earl married Lois Elaine Thomas. According to Earl's nephew Ralph Allen, Earl died in 2000. On the reverse side of the stone are the names of Harold and Earl's sisters, Marian (Gibbs) Tuttle and Helen (Gibbs) Allen, as well as those of their husbands (6-10-00; 3-24-04).

Gibbs, Israel R. Gibbs, Nov. 19, 1857 - Aug. 27 1920; Sarah I. Moore, wife of Israel R. Gibbs, Aug. 3, 1859 - Nov. 27, 1909; Lila H. Gibbs, Mar. 2 1887 - Jan. 30, 1930. Large monument with family name and smaller individual head stones. Israel R. Gibbs was the son of Israel Swayze Gibbs and Phebe Ann Luse. Sarah Idena Moore was the daughter of Stephen Moore. Lila H. Gibbs was their daughter (6-10-00).

Gibbs, James M. Gibbs 1844 - 1923; Margaret E., his wife, 1848 - 1926; J. Warren Gibbs 1881 - 1916; Jennie B., his wife, 1887 - 1948; Floyd M. Gibbs, 1891 - 1975; Emily G. Vass, his wife, 1894 - 1994; Thelma B. Gibbs, daughter [of Floyd and Emily], 1919 - 2000; Norman M., 1931, June 13 - June 22 [buried at Thelma's feet]; Milton C. Gibbs, 1876 - 1957; Lillian M., his wife, 1879 - 1961. Large monument with family name and smaller individual head stones. James Marshall Gibbs was the son of Israel Swayze Gibbs and Phebe Ann Luse. His wife was Margaret Elizabeth Kispaugh, the daughter of James B. Kispaugh and Sarah A. Flumerfelt. J(ames) Warren Gibbs, Floyd Marshall Gibbs and Milton Clifford Gibbs were the sons of James M. and Margaret E. (Kispaugh) Gibbs. James Warren Gibbs was married to Jennie Belle Albertson and Milton Gibbs was married to her sister Lillian Mae Albertson. They were the daughters of Edgar L. Albertson and Margaret O. DeWitt. Floyd Marshall Gibbs was married to Emily Genevieve Vass, the daughter of Eugene Vass and Rosa A. Cook. Thelma and Norman Gibbs were Floyd and Emily's children (6-10-00; 3-23-04).

Gibbs, Raymond R., 1885 - 1974; Carrie B., 1889 - 1981 (2 individuals stones). Raymond R. Gibbs was the son of Israel Swayze Gibbs and Phebe Ann Luse. Carrie was his second wife. His first wife was Jennie Hartung, the daughter of George E. Hartung and Hulda Smith (6-10-00).
